HOUSTON, TX -- (Marketwire) -- 02/13/12 -- Willbros Group, Inc. (NYSE: WG) announced today that a unit of its Oil & Gas segment has been awarded an engineering, procurement and construction ("EPC") contract by Denbury Greencore Pipeline Company LLC for a CO2 compressor station adjacent to the Lost Cabin Gas Processing Plant in Fremont County, Wyoming. The compressor station is part of Denbury's Enhanced Oil Recovery (EOR) efforts in Wyoming and Montana. Willbros will be responsible for the final engineering design, drafting, partial material procurement, materials management, and installation/construction of the compressor station.





Randy Harl, President and Chief Executive Officer, remarked, "We are very pleased to have the opportunity to work with Denbury to support their EOR efforts. We anticipate continued growth in U.S. oil production and this project supports our strategy to offer comprehensive turnkey services to all of our customers."
